Output 59f73234ef7b381db3efdcde78b5b384f19ed0ea7af0113975567384c0af549b:2

value
10139876
script pubkey
OP_0 OP_PUSHBYTES_32 f2283d65b17bf75a65eb6c8736e33683ee02f8f48abdfd367116a8e190be6303
address
bc1q7g5r6ed300m45e0tdjrndceks0hq9785327l6dn3z65wry97vvpsjsgw05
transaction
59f73234ef7b381db3efdcde78b5b384f19ed0ea7af0113975567384c0af549b
spent
true